Southwestern Pakistan was struck by a magnitude 7.4 earthquake, New Delhi shakes up
India Daily Technology Team
Jan. 19, 2011

Southwestern Pakistan was struck by a magnitude 7.4 earthquake, the U.S. Geological Survey (USGS) stated Jan. 18, Reuters reported. Initially the quake was reported as a magnitude 7.3 at a very shallow depth of 6.3 miles (10 km). It struck at 1:23 a.m. local time 25 miles (45 km) west of Dalbandin, 160 miles (255 km) west of Kalat, 640 miles (1020 km) west-southwest of Islamabad, and 195 miles (310 km) east-southeast of Zahedan, Iran, according to the USGS.

The onshore quake had not triggered a tsunami in the Indian Ocean, the Pacific Tsunami Center said.
